Transaction 6e5672473da481e7bf64b62f8fce40e9c3d75369964848c415cf19e15bbdcde8

1 Input
2 Outputs
  • 6e5672473da481e7bf64b62f8fce40e9c3d75369964848c415cf19e15bbdcde8:0
  • value  14599869
    address  34bHSbBDxSqMGFFnb7MQ2BKW3BSr5rKs2x
  • 6e5672473da481e7bf64b62f8fce40e9c3d75369964848c415cf19e15bbdcde8:1
  • value  391051
    address  1CFQDbASeDMqnpsQ5dAJMkT2wg6X27KtPU